Tasting Notes: Strawberry, Rockmelon, Lychee
Variety Arusha, Bourbon, Typica
Process Natural
Elevation 1520 – 1770m
Region West Highlands
This coffee comes from the Kindeng Dry Mill in the Jikawa province of Papua New Guinea.
It’s a blend of coffee sourced from about 1,500 smallholders in the Kindeng and Arufa municipalities, where the average farm size is 1-2 hectares. The soil is mainly sandy loam and loamy clay. After cherries are delivered to the mill, they are processed and dried on raised beds and canvases. During the typical 1-month drying period, the cherries are moved several times a day to ensure uniform moisture content. Once dried, the coffee is hulled, milled, and prepped for export.
